In your version of Ubuntu, /usr/bin/screen actually belongs to a package
called "screen-profiles", which provides a wrapper around "screen.real".
They've gotten rid of the wrapper for future versions of Ubuntu.

In the meantime, you should try chmodding /usr/bin/screen.real, instead.
